Page 4 of 4 REQUEST FOR INFORMATION / SOURCES SOUGHT SYNOPSIS The Department of Veterans Affairs Network Contracting Office (NCO) 19, Rocky Mountain Acquisition Center (RMAC) is issuing this sources sought notice as a means of conducting market research to identify parties having an interest in, and the resources to support this requirement for Fuel Storage Tank Inspection and Fuel Polishing Services for the Rocky Mountain Regional VA Medical Center (RMRVAMC). The result of this market research will contribute to determining the method of procurement. The applicable North American Industry Classification System (NAICS) code assigned to this procurement is 237120 Oil and Gas Pipeline and Related Structures Construction. This is a request for information and sources only, which may or may not lead to a future solicitation! This is not a solicitation. This request for capability information does not constitute a request for proposals; submission of any information in response to this market survey is purely voluntary; the government assumes no financial responsibility for any costs incurred. The Department of Veterans Affairs has a requirement for Fuel Storage Tank Inspection and Fuel Polishing Services which will include fuel tank inspection and polishing for the Rocky Mountain Regional VA Medical Center (RMRVAMC). Services provided by the Contractor shall be used to maintain and make changes to the existing Fuel Monitoring systems.
